What is a Unity developer?

Unity Developers are professionals who use the Unity game engine to create interactive experiences, such as video games, simulations, and virtual or augmented reality applications. They write code, often in C#, to bring game mechanics, graphics, and user interfaces to life. Unity Developers collaborate with designers, artists, and other team members to build and optimize applications for various platforms, including mobile devices, consoles, and PCs. Their role involves both technical programming and creative problem-solving to ensure high-quality, engaging user experiences.

What are some common challenges Unity developers face when working on large-scale projects?

Unity Developers working on large-scale projects often encounter challenges such as optimizing game performance, managing complex codebases, and ensuring smooth collaboration between team members. Performance bottlenecks can arise from handling large assets or complex scenes, requiring careful profiling and optimization. Additionally, maintaining clean and modular code is crucial as multiple developers contribute to the same project, making version control and clear documentation essential. Regular communication with designers, artists, and other developers helps to align project goals and resolve issues quickly.

Position: Unity Developer (WinForms)
Location: (NIWC) Atlantic, Charleston SC (Work is On-Site)
Active SECRET clearance is required

PROSOFT is seeking a talented Unity Developer with Windows Forms (WinForms) expertise to join our team. This developer will be helping us create high-quality training solutions for our customers. Your daily work will involve coding, designing, and innovating new software solutions as well as mentoring team members.
Responsibilities

Identify, design, and develop new features and components

Translate requirements into functional software

Participate in team cross training and mentoring of more junior developers

Collaborate with team members to ensure layouts, animations, and graphical assets are efficiently integrated into application features while preserving artistic integrity and performance

Building software with Unity (games or apps)

Required Qualifications

Ability to communicate effectively and work as part of a team

Proven experience building software with Unity and Window Forms (Winfoms) games or apps

Ability to quickly find creative solutions to difficult problems

Ability to write documented, unit testable C# code that is compliant with established coding conventions and standards

Strong attention to detail, rigorous self-testing code and delivering high-quality work

Analytical thinker, capable of translating business requirements, wireframes, etc. into application architecture

Highly motivated, self-starter

Preferred Qualifications

BS/MS deg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Game Design or a related subject

Familiarity with Agile software development methodology

Experience working in Unity 5.x

Experience with VR/AR development
